Section 7: Vacancy of member owing to absence without permission.

The Jammu and Kashmir Board of School Education Act, 1975Union territory Act of Jammu and Kashmir · Act 28 of 1975

If a member of the Board or any committee thereof during the term for which he has been nominated, absents himself without the permission of the Board or the committee, as the case may be, from three consecutive meetings thereof, his office shall thereupon be declared by the Chairman to be vacant.
